Re: Heavy Sounds Records

if you are talking about the Swedish Record shop/label that released the first Heavy Load record, it was a one record company that carried on as a record shop until a couple of years ago. i actually visited that store in Stockholm once...pretty cool guy the owner too!

Topic: FOXES (pre-Spitfire)
Replies: 21
Views: 6203

Tony Kontaxakis (guitar) formed Douglas after the split up of Foxes. Good AOR and rarities both their two albums. He makes a living working with major pop artists in Greece since the early 90's. He is a cool guy as well!
